Al-Hodeidah governorate witnessed 248 mass rallies on Friday in squares across the governorate's various districts in support of the Palestinian people in the Gaza Strip, held under the slogan: “We continue to support Gaza and resist Zionist violations against the nation.” 

The marches, attended by Minister of Transport and Public Works Mohammed Qahim, Governor Abdullah Atifi, First Deputy Governor Ahmed Al-Bishri, and Deputy Governors Mohammed Halisi and Ali Al-Kabari, embodied the steadfast popular stance in confronting the American-Israeli aggression against the nation.
